Output 24b86ca259e52f18596efbdae1f8c106a63e2d21ccb1c68b0b40269668e9f74c:2

value
332792685
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3a3efea50222aa8d63674026c0e2fc1619d74afa OP_EQUALVERIFY OP_CHECKSIG
address
16Jyf5MNzpGprFZLXq3LwLHhMhiauRAfCT
transaction
24b86ca259e52f18596efbdae1f8c106a63e2d21ccb1c68b0b40269668e9f74c
spent
true